Automatically synchronize form submissions from Contact Form 7, FSCF and Jetpack. == Description == **eMailChef Mail Marketing Automation** With eMailChef you can send marketing emails to your customers through the interface provided at [emailchef.com](http://emailchef.com). eMailChef is forever free for less than 2000 customers and 12000 emails/month, with plans starting at 10$ / month for more. This is the perfect marketing tool to add an intuitive and solid eMail campaign solution to your website. Every form submission from Contact Form 7, Fast Secure Contact Form (FSCF) and Jetpack (more supported plugins coming: contact us for advices!) will be automatically synced with the selected eMailChef contact list. It also supports customized fields you can use to segment your customers! E.g. if in a form you ask for customers type (reseller, hotels, etc.) you can easily create a newsletter just for them. == Installation == 1. Upload `emailchef` folder to the `/wp-content/plugins/` directory 2. Activate the plugin through the 'Plugins' menu in WordPress 3. Visit the new section 'eMailChef' in your dashboard and set your login information ('emailChef' > 'Settings') 4. Start connecting your forms through the 'eMailChef' > 'Forms' section. == Frequently Asked Questions == = Is it free? = eMailChef has a free plan up to 500 contacts (and up to 12k emails per month).
